So, what exactly is an employment law company? Essentially, it is a legal firm that specializes in all matters related to employment law. This can include issues such as discrimination, harassment, wrongful termination, wage and hour disputes, employee benefits, and much more. These firms typically employ experienced attorneys who are well-versed in both federal and state employment laws.
One of the primary roles of an employment law company is to provide guidance and counseling to their clients on various workplace issues. This can involve advising companies on how to comply with labor laws, drafting employment contracts and policies, conducting investigations into alleged misconduct, and representing clients in court or before regulatory agencies if necessary.
By partnering with an employment law company, businesses can ensure that they are operating in accordance with the law and minimize the risk of costly legal disputes. These firms can also help companies develop proactive strategies to prevent potential issues from arising in the first place.
Additionally, employment law companies can provide valuable training and education to their clients’ employees on their rights and obligations in the workplace. This can help foster a more positive and productive work environment and reduce the likelihood of misunderstandings or conflicts.
